Is King Liquor clean?

King Liquor is currently Grade A from LA County Department of Public Health, Environmental Health, from an inspection on December 4, 2025. Inspectors wrote up 1 critical violation β€” the kind most directly linked to foodborne illness. On Cooked's ladder that reads clean πŸ˜‡.

How Los Angeles grades restaurants

Los Angeles County posts a letter placard in the window, and unlike New York the score runs the friendly way: higher is better. 90 to 100 points earns an A, 80 to 89 a B, and anything below that a C. The county inspects roughly every six months to a year depending on risk, and a failed inspection can close a kitchen until it is fixed. Because LA’s scores are final at the time of inspection β€” there is no pending window β€” a letter can be read straight off the score when the placard field is blank.
